A new class of environmentally safe wood preservatives is under development at Novaflux Technologies. Successful molecular structures with the best overall potential as wood preservatives will be identified with the corresponding mechanisms elaborated. Based on the results, developing integrated formulations and in-situ interfacial synthesis for incorporation into wood will be included in future studies. The criteria for selecting a successful wood preservative are: biocidal activity against relevant microorganisms, blocking enzymatic and chemical reaction leading to wood decay, toxicity, leachability, cost effectiveness, impact on the environment and life cycle. The new class of wood preservatives is expected to capture a portion of the yearly sales of wood preservatives that is estimated around $3.5 billion.
